Swimming in the Tietê. Although many people did so until the 1930s — when the river was already polluted, though much less than today, and swimming and rowing competitions were held even along the stretch within the São Paulo capital —, no one believes this will be possible in the coming years. Cleaning the river, however, is a feasible ambition, provided we understand that there are various gradations within the category of “clean.”

For two hundred years, New York City has been the largest metropolis in the United States and continues to outpace its competitors. The city is one of the oldest and most prosperous in the country. Its metropolitan area produces goods and services equivalent in monetary terms to half of Brazil's total GDP. Its urban structure, productive capacity, and high per capita income reflect its privileged global standing. One of the keys to understanding its rise lies in the very beginning of its history and its long developmental path. In 1624, the land of Manhattan Island was purchased from the indigenous Lenape people by Dutchman Peter Minuit of the Dutch West India Company, who founded New Amsterdam. The island is an extensive, flat 59-square-kilometer area situated at the mouth of the Hudson and East rivers. The bay allowed large ships to anchor and offered a strategic, easily defensible position.

Cities occupy just 3% of the Earth's land surface, yet they account for most of the world's energy consumption and carbon emissions. Many are also highly vulnerable to climate change and natural disasters due to their high population densities and interconnected infrastructure. To prevent the worst impacts of climate change—including human, social, and economic losses—making cities more resilient and prepared for a changing climate is crucial. Yet, recent studies indicate we are still far from achieving this.

Spatial perception is the cognitive ability to process visual information related to the position, movement, size, and shape of objects in space. According to Auguste Perret in his work "Contribution to a Theory of Architecture," architecture can influence this perception by delimiting, closing, and enclosing space. When this cognitive capacity interacts with architecture, our brain interprets and processes visual information to determine whether a space feels visually expansive or confined. In interior spaces, certain elements can decisively influence our perception of space, such as color, furniture dimensions, and the materials that comprise it. The latter are particularly important, as their use under specific conditions can alter our spatial perception and the way we experience space, depending on their texture and format.

Much has been said about the dangers that humanity as a whole will face from the effects of the climate crisis. More intense floods, prolonged droughts, hotter summers, and freezing winters are some of the immediate consequences we can already feel.
The cause of these local disasters is a global and historical problem: the growing and systematic emission of greenhouse gases (GHGs) from anthropogenic activities since the Industrial Revolution. These gases intensify our atmosphere's greenhouse effect, a natural phenomenon that sustains life on the planet. This heightened greenhouse effect disrupts natural cycles, now putting at risk not only our future, but our present as well.

A major urban axis where thousands of people, subways, buses, cars, and bicycles pass daily. High-rise buildings, cultural centers, banks, and shopping malls. As the symbol of São Paulo, Avenida Paulista once looked very different. As difficult as it may be to imagine today, it was once lined with grand mansions of the most diverse architectural styles, and its destiny was altered in a matter of days by heritage preservation disputes and... a pizza.

We are living in a state of emergency. Since the dawn of industrialization, we have rushed through our planet's finite resources as if they were limitless, depleting and destabilizing the very ecosystems we depend on for our sustenance, economy, food, health, and quality of life.
In just 50 years, we have lost more than half of the world's wildlife. Currently, the Earth is on track to warm beyond 1.5 degrees Celsius, which scientists warn is a hard planetary boundary for existing ecosystems. This is a “code red for humanity,” as described in the IPCC Sixth Assessment Report. Continuing on our current path will mean irreversibly damaging the very conditions that sustain life on this planet.

Casa Batlló, located on the iconic Passeig de Gràcia in Barcelona, Spain, is an architectural masterpiece that embodies a synthesis of creativity, innovation, and architect Antoni Gaudí's deep connection with nature. Built between 1904 and 1906, this residence is a major tourist attraction in the city and an important contribution to architectural history. Here, we analyze Casa Batlló through concepts central to the field of neuroarchitecture.
